Output 148f8fd8047661b18ba808be832af8a21194d39fa5c25c6e95bdc39d6a4e93dd:0

value
298603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02a859a18c2d37942b5f3bf99127bf1e53dac4f0 OP_EQUAL
address
31w4x6gyLzT88uf4shEGcVUb2KKvDSk3B8
transaction
148f8fd8047661b18ba808be832af8a21194d39fa5c25c6e95bdc39d6a4e93dd
spent
true